Driver Flees After Hitting Pedestrian In San Francisco's SoMa Neighborhood

SAN FRANCISCO (CBS SF) -- San Francisco police were looking for a driver who fled after hitting a pedestrian in the city's South of Market neighborhood Tuesday morning.

The hit-and-run collision was reported shortly before 11 a.m. at Seventh and Brannan streets, police spokesman Officer Gordon Shyy said.

The car involved was described only as a four-door vehicle that was last seen heading north on Seventh Street, Shyy said.

He did not yet know the extent of the pedestrian's injuries.
